Eddy’s has a decade of history serving the gay, lesbian and bisexual community in Shanghai and those who enjoy their company. It all started in April 1995, when Eddy decided to provide a place for friends to gather. The original venue, on Weihai Road, drew standing room only crowds from the start. Word of Shanghai’s first gay bar spread quickly, crossing borders and time-zones.
In April of 2002, Eddy’s Bar moved to its new location on Huaihai Road.
